前端开发人员必备:高效组件化代码结构指南

需积分: 5 0 下载量 127 浏览量 更新于2024-11-19 收藏 436KB ZIP 举报
资源摘要信息:"前端开发人员的基本结构" 1. 前端开发基本结构概述 前端开发人员在进行项目开发时,一个清晰且高效的项目结构是必不可少的。基本结构能够帮助开发者更好地组织代码、组件、资源文件和文档等,从而提高开发效率和代码的可维护性。本资源将介绍一个前端基本结构,该结构适用于基于组件的模块化代码编写。 2. 快速搭建和运行项目 本资源提供了一个简易的方法来安装和运行前端项目。通过执行特定命令行指令,开发者可以快速搭建项目环境。具体步骤如下: - 首先,切换到开发目录中(cd dev/); - 接着,使用包管理工具(yarn install或npm install)来安装项目的依赖; - 最后,通过grunt serve启动本地开发服务器。 3. 必须掌握的技术栈和工具 为了使用本资源提供的前端基本结构,开发者需要掌握以下技术栈和工具: - Bootstrap 4:这是一个广泛使用的前端框架,用于快速开发响应式和移动优先的网站。更新到Bootstrap 4能够确保前端开发的现代性和兼容性; - 配置文件:通常位于项目根目录下,是项目运行的核心,需要仔细配置和理解; - 文件夹结构:一个清晰的文件夹结构是保持项目整洁的关键,文档化文件夹结构有助于团队成员理解项目布局; - 示例编码:通过示例代码能够快速演示如何使用基本结构,以及如何实现特定的功能; - 测试工作流程:明确的测试流程有助于保证代码质量和功能的可靠性。 4. 标签说明 本资源所依赖的技术标签包括: - CoffeeScript:一种编译成JavaScript的编程语言,它引入了一些语法上的改变以使得JavaScript代码更加简洁易读; - Sass:是一种CSS预处理器,它增加了一些高级功能,比如变量、嵌套规则、混合和函数等,以增强CSS的编写能力; - Bootstrap:是一个前端框架,用于快速且一致地开发响应式布局; - Grunt:是一个JavaScript任务运行器,它能够自动化执行复杂的任务,如压缩文件、编译Sass和CoffeeScript、运行测试等; - Handlebars:是一种模板系统,允许开发者创建可重用的HTML模板代码,以分离内容和布局。 5. 压缩包子文件资源 提供的压缩包子文件资源名称为codingmash-master。这个文件通常包含了前端项目的所有源代码、配置文件、文档、示例代码和许可证等。开发者可以从该压缩文件中提取所需的项目文件,并根据上述步骤进行安装和运行。 6. 许可证说明 本资源遵循MIT许可证,这意味着您可以在遵循许可证条款的情况下自由地使用、修改和分发该项目。许可证文件通常包含在随附的文件中,开发者在使用项目之前应该仔细阅读和理解许可证内容。 通过上述内容,前端开发人员可以快速搭建和理解一个高效的基本结构,进而编写和维护高质量的前端代码。